An undisturbed soil sample, 110 mm in diameter and 220 mm in height, was tested in a triaxial machine. The sample sheared under an additional axial load of 3.35 kN with a vertical deformation of 21 mm. The failure plane was inclined at 50° to the horizontal and the cell pressure was 300kN/m2. (i) Draw the Mohr circle diagram representing the above stress conditions
